Open Windows Explorer to C:\Windows\system32, look for and delete duplicate
control panel files (*.cpl). Usually, you will find things like inetcpl.cpl
and inetcpl(1).cpl as duplicates, which will cause you to see two sets of
"Internet Options" in the Control Panel.
